Village by the Sea is a work by French artist Louis Valtat (1869 - 1952). It's one seascape and cityscape oil on burlap painting created in 1896-1897. The painting is privately owned and may not be always open to the public. Louis Valtat was influenced by Post-Impressionism and Fauvism, and made most paintings about figure and tableau and landscape.
